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Web программирование > SQL, базы данных
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 04.04.2013, 10:13   #31
eval
Подтвердите свой е-майл
 
Регистрация: 29.08.2012
Сообщений: 4,011
По умолчанию

вам ваще грид нужен?
eval вне форума Ответить с цитированием
Старый 04.04.2013, 13:27   #32
helpkz
Форумчанин
 
Регистрация: 23.03.2013
Сообщений: 160
По умолчанию

Цитата:
Сообщение от eval Посмотреть сообщение
вам ваще грид нужен?
Значения! Чтобы с ними дальше работать
helpkz вне форума Ответить с цитированием
Старый 04.04.2013, 13:31   #33
eval
Подтвердите свой е-майл
 
Регистрация: 29.08.2012
Сообщений: 4,011
По умолчанию

тогда надо выбросить грид и DataSource1, а если из базы нужно только сумма этих самых х, то и делать суммирование в базе, что логично
eval вне форума Ответить с цитированием
Старый 04.04.2013, 13:35   #34
helpkz
Форумчанин
 
Регистрация: 23.03.2013
Сообщений: 160
По умолчанию

Цитата:
Сообщение от eval Посмотреть сообщение
тогда надо выбросить грид и DataSource1, а если из базы нужно только сумма этих самых х, то и делать суммирование в базе, что логично
Так иксы же я получил после выборки. Их нет в базе.
helpkz вне форума Ответить с цитированием
Старый 04.04.2013, 14:10   #35
eval
Подтвердите свой е-майл
 
Регистрация: 29.08.2012
Сообщений: 4,011
По умолчанию

Как нет? данные для них есть, суммировать никто не запрещает
select sum(IIF(score2=0,0,score1/score2)) as sum_x ...
вернет вам уже готовую сумму
eval вне форума Ответить с цитированием
Старый 04.04.2013, 15:28   #36
helpkz
Форумчанин
 
Регистрация: 23.03.2013
Сообщений: 160
По умолчанию

Цитата:
Сообщение от eval Посмотреть сообщение
Как нет? данные для них есть, суммировать никто не запрещает
select sum(IIF(score2=0,0,score1/score2)) as sum_x ...
вернет вам уже готовую сумму
тоже верно, только они нужны для подсчета дальнейших формул. Поэтому значения все равно нужны в коде, чтобы я с ними делал то, что мне нужно.
Кстати, ошибка: "Невозможна группировка по полям, выбранных с помощью символа "*".
helpkz вне форума Ответить с цитированием
Старый 04.04.2013, 16:10   #37
eval
Подтвердите свой е-майл
 
Регистрация: 29.08.2012
Сообщений: 4,011
По умолчанию

ну если нужны значит нужны, я ж по тому и говорил мол - "если из базы нужно только сумма этих самых х"
eval в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Как составить SQL запрос(запутался совсем) Messir_Leonard SQL, базы данных 2 17.03.2013 15:22
Как составить SQL запрос на удаление записей Dux БД в Delphi 2 19.02.2013 23:36
Не могу составить запрос SeRhy PHP 5 04.04.2011 16:33
Не могу составить запрос bullvinkle SQL, базы данных 2 04.10.2009 22:55
помогите составить SQL запрос!!!! MAKSA БД в Delphi 12 07.08.2009 11:12